Can steam os do this?

I've been in the process of remodeling my home and therefore, don't have an office to game in. I've been streaming games from my desktop to my potato laptop no problem via windows 10 but i need to setup a monitor any time i turn it off or my WiFi craps out. If i install steam OS on a second drive will it just turn on and immediately enable steam in-home streaming? If so, can i install steam OS on a flash drive and run it off that?

I think you can, but i'm not sure. You can try the following

 

- Install SteamOS with dual boot support

- enable the services that needs to boot on startup with 

systemctl enable <servicename>.service

 

make sure you don't have a computer newer then 3 years. SteamOS is now based on Debian 8 witch includes the 3.16 kernel, originally released on 3 Aug 2014.otherwise you can better wait at SteamOS versions based on Debian 9.

 

btw, at witch way do you want to stream, nvidia gamestream? steam gamestream? some other way?
